From what I understand, the open ended barrel is a lighter version of the same striker dowel. I believe that is a Bocote striker. I have a couple that aren't open on the end like yours is. I'm guessing because I didn't buy the calls new, they were available possibly late 90's or early 2000's. One of the pots I received with one has the original soundboard risers and the other has the newer setup. Both are World Class calls. I have one that is like yours that I believe came with a Woodsman Drop Dead slate that was also used and I don't know what timeframe it's from. Hopefully someone with more specifics will chime in.
